Transaction 521813840f5cd9c80b5394c48c08fe5ddbf303c9064798b1043d705736cbc4a3

1 Input
2 Outputs
  • 521813840f5cd9c80b5394c48c08fe5ddbf303c9064798b1043d705736cbc4a3:0
  • value  34582
    address  3KywhXt8QRMTuZH3Prt4aVsTbgxUgGwQ9m
  • 521813840f5cd9c80b5394c48c08fe5ddbf303c9064798b1043d705736cbc4a3:1
  • value  97671
    address  19SFv2KKsqyH27UjYaxD8WgzsSuxUHX255